About Us
At UNIFIN Inc., we are a leading collection agency dedicated to providing innovative, compliant, and customer-focused debt recovery solutions. Our commitment to leveraging technology sets us apart in the industry.
About the Role
We are looking for a highly skilled Senior Full Stack Developer to join our growing engineering team. The ideal candidate is an experienced developer who can design, build, and maintain complex web applications from front to back, collaborate with cross-functional teams, and mentor junior developers. You should have a strong understanding of modern web technologies, software architecture, and best coding practices.
Key Responsibilities
·Strong proficiency in PHP with hands-on experience developing applications using the Laravel framework
·Design, develop, and maintain scalable web applications using modern front-end and back-end technologies.
· Collaborate with product managers, UX/UI designers, and other developers to define and implement new features.
· Write clean, efficient, and well-documented code.
· Ensure the performance, quality, and responsiveness of applications.
· Implement APIs, integrate third-party services, and optimize database performance.
· Participate in code reviews, architecture discussions, and sprint planning.
· Troubleshoot, debug, and upgrade existing systems.
· Mentor and provide technical guidance to junior and mid-level developers.
· Stay up to date with emerging technologies and propose improvements to enhance development efficiency.
Qualifications
Education:
· Bachelor’s degree in computer science, Information Technology, or a related field (or equivalent practical experience).
Experience:
· 5+ years of professional experience in full stack web development.
· Proven experience with modern front-end frameworks such as React, Angular, or Vue.js.
· Strong proficiency with back-end technologies such as Node.js, Python (Django/Flask), Java, or .NET.
· Hands-on experience with RESTful APIs, GraphQL, and microservices architecture.
· Solid understanding of SQL and NoSQL databases (e.g., PostgreSQL, MySQL, MongoDB).
· Experience with cloud services (AWS, Azure, or GCP) and containerization tools (Docker, Kubernetes).
· Familiarity with CI/CD pipelines, Git, and automated testing frameworks.
· Strong problem-solving skills and ability to work in agile development environments.
When you join UNIFIN, you do more than joining a company. You become part of a talented team and self-driven individuals dedicated to bringing success to the Company and their lives.
Do you think you fit all of this? Click the apply button now!
Top Skills
What We Do
Unifin Inc. is a veteran-owned, full-service Business Process Outsource (BPO) and Accounts Receivable Management (ARM) firm led by a strong team of industry professionals with more than 100 years of combined industry experience.
Established in 2011, Unifin provides solutions that enable businesses to meet
the challenges associated with their outsourced omni-channel contact needs while improving efficiencies.
With a solid team of expert managers, tenured trainers and cutting-edge technology, Unifin is able to customize BPO and communication strategies to a client’s specific industry for superior customer experience and maximum results.
With consumer contact centers located in the United States, Asia, and Latin America, our clients find our employees knowledgeable in their respective industry and considerate when interacting with their customers.







